The AI Impact Timeline: What to Expect
By 2034, AI will augment around 35% of Transit and Railroad Police tasks. This augmentation will be driven by AI surveillance systems, automated threat detection, and predictive analytics, transforming how duties are performed.
The early wave of AI integration, starting as soon as 2030, will primarily impact entry-level officers focused on routine surveillance monitoring. These roles will see significant changes as AI platforms take over repetitive tasks.
Mid-wave transformation will see broader AI adoption across various police functions. While AI supports tasks like video monitoring and report writing, core law enforcement duties requiring human interaction and physical presence will persist through 2039.
